*Warning: This episode contains spoilers for Episode One of Season Five of *Poldark.
For the last five years, every season of Poldark has adapted at least one of Winston Graham's original novels. For the fifth and final season, however, series creator and head writer Debbie Horsfield was forced to fill in a gap of 11 years between Graham's book, The Angry Tide, and the next novel,' The Stranger from the Sea. It's a challenge she took to, and she explains what she learned in creating this season's plot in a new interview here.
